QUEBEC ROOTS: THE PLACE WHERE I LIVE
Over the past few months, Anglophone students, mentored by Quebec authors and photographers, have produced a book of photographs and texts reflecting the cultural diversity of Quebec communities as seen through their eyes. In this session, Quebec students from the Eastern Townships to the James Bay region and from Montreal to Nunavik, as well as their teachers and mentors, will meet to share their experiences in producing this book. To celebrate the completion of this project, the participants will meet in person at a book launch open to the public. With Monique Dykstra, Judith Lermer Crawley, Monique Polak, Carolyn Marie Souaid, Claire Holden Rothman.
